The problem is that Middle tends to cover the areas that Front and Back don't. In many Tech Maps the hallways leading up to the first big room (which is the Front) are considered to be Middle. I found this out when experimenting with boss and battle placements and seeing where they appeared every time I changed the location settings.

Regen on the Standard setting only gives them the passive powers, which includes a weak regen buff, some small resistance to Smashing/Lethal, and magnitude 2 stun protection. Pretty weak overall.

[ QUOTE ]
So I did a bit of testing, went into my custom critters screen and switched all AR using minions to Fire Blast and made sure I did the selecting under Corruptor.......they still attack when held.
[/ QUOTE ]
Because it's still the same powerset, all the Categories do is help you find powers. You'll notice if you select All Powers you get the entire list.
For example, Fire Aura for MA Critters is using the Tanker version. Even if you choose it from the Brutes category it is still the Tanker version (Brutes get Plasma Shield at level 16, not 20 like a Tanker does).
Just like how you cannot choose Dark Miasma first from the Defender category, it's the blast sets first just like from Corruptors. -
